(Bambling) Hriczik, 74, of Simpsonville, S.C., formerly of Gray, died Dec. 21, 2002, at St. Francis Hospital, Greenville, S.C. Born May 16, 1928 in Langdondale, daughter of Walter and Melda (Heckman) Bambling. Preceded in death by parents; first husband, Lloyd R. Brown; second husband, James L. Paugh; third husband, John Hriczik; and son, Timothy L. Brown Niemiec and companion Jim Kimmel, Gray; Roni (Paugh) married to David Mahler, Simpsonville; Diane (Paugh) married to David Moore, Rockwood, and Dennis Paugh married to former Lisha Steck, Gray; 10 grandchildren; and five great-grandchildren. Sister of Ronald Bambling, Vienna, Va.; Paul Bambling, Dayton, Va.; Gloria Driggs, Wattsburg; Ella Stotler, Boswell; and Pat Micholsky, St. Louis. Member of New Life Church of the Nazarene, Boswell where she had previously served as a Sunday school teacher and superintendent.
